How to cope with pain? I’m going in for surgery within the next few months but i’m absolutely miserable. The acid and stomach aches have never been so bad before.

I use an over the counter acid reducer and some antacid tablets (off brand tums) for my acid reflux. Mine got so bad I woke up not being able to breathe and I thought I was going to die because my throat felt closed completely. But so far the combination of these two work for me. I try taking the acid reducer before/ when I'm eating and then the tums if I get an upset stomach or if I still wake up with acid reflux, which only happened once but it was way back in my throat so it didn't actually hurt like usual it felt like a dry throat more or less. If you don't have meds you can always drink milk, it gives a bit of relief to your throat. If you get it in your nose, like I have, I recommended using water to rinse it as best you can and once the pain has numbed blow your nose to get rid of the buildup of mucus.
